Description According to Tyne on page 318, extensive experimental work was done at GE during 1924 and 1925 and in July 1926 samples were submitted to RCA, which assigned the type UX222 in November 1926. Production was started at Nela Park and the UX222 was announced by RCA in October 1927. The thoriated filament takes 0.132 ampere at 3.3 volts. The maximum recommended anode voltage is 135 volts and with +45 volts on the screen grid and -1.5 volts on the inner grid it is resulting 1.5 milliampere anode curent. Amplification factor is then 300 and the mutual conductance 350 micromhos.
